2012-10-18 38 views
0

我有一个Express签名的Symbian应用程序,由Qt开发。我不想在诺基亚OVI商店中发布它。我只想将应用分发给某些特定的人。我该怎么办?分发除OVI商店以外的Qt symbian应用程序

我想在我的网站上传SIS文件并提供下载应用程序的链接对我来说不是一个可行的解决方案。

我可以将SIS文件邮寄给那些人吗?或者是否有像Qt应用程序的“目标分布”(如Windows Phone的情况下)?

+0

邮件不会做,Symbian的邮件代理不允许安装收到的附件作为应用程序。在网站上提供SIS文件是空中下载AFAIK的唯一方式。为什么它对你来说“不是一个可行的解决方案”? –

+0

@Pavel Zdenek - 感谢您的回复。我想将我的应用分发给某些人而不是其他任何人。所以在网站上提供我的SIS文件不是一个好主意,对吧。?我现在应该怎么做? – Joshua

回答

0

好吧,我纠正我以前关于电子邮件分发不可用的声明。我在前一段时间为了实现有限发布而必须采取的路径(即网络下载)基于这一假设。看一看下面的网址

http://my-symbian.com/s60/faq/showquestion.php?faq=4&fldAuto=13

  1. 如果你的目标用户有诺基亚PC套件,可以将文件以任何方式交付给他,但他需要知道如何与套件安装SISX 。
  2. 红外线/蓝牙可能不适用,您希望做分发而不是点对点。
  3. MMC上的“物理”分配对您来说可能太麻烦了
  4. 如果您的目标用户在他的手机上设置了电子邮件阅读,您确实可以向他发送附带SISX的电子邮件。这意味着真正的Symbian本地电子邮件代理不是“通过浏览器阅读网络邮件” - 您将失去这种附件的关键MIME类型。见下文。
  5. 最广泛适用的方法,网页OTA。如果您需要限制访问权限,则可以始终在该网页上设置HTTP身份验证,并让目标用户知道名称和密码。 但是有一个关键步骤可以工作:您需要覆盖SISX HTTP下载的MIME类型。默认情况下,application/octet-stream将由通用网络服务器分配,这将不起作用。 You need to do some HTTP response hacking
+0

非常感谢。你的回答对我很有帮助。我会用OTA方法去。在那个链接中,有指示可以启用S60第1版,第2版和第3版的OTA。但是Symbian百丽或安娜呢?程序是否相同..? – Joshua

+0

我没有这些新平台的经验。但我认为它也应该工作,除非Symbian改变了MIME类型或安全模型(这样第三方应用的OTA将被完全禁用) –

+0

无论如何,我会试试看。再次感谢。 – Joshua

相关问题